With the album Trajn’ nenien, Dolchamar continues its way to being a dance band. This third album has more World Music atmosphere, and the accustic instruments play a central role: guitar, bass, organ, Latin American percussion, and even a melodica. But in Trajn’ nenien, the wooden instruments flirt with modern sound technology.
In contrast to Dolchamar’s other albums, the texts in Trajn’ nenien are in clear and pure Esperanto, written in collaboration with Vinilkosmo. For this reason, the album is suitable for studying the language.
The album assembles different elements of Esperanto music: accustic guitar, choruses, and texts about our world. However, this is done in a fresh tone and – typical for Dolchamar – with humor and word play. The musical influences come from Jamaica, the Balkans, Algeria, and the Americas.
The album presents 12 titles, of which one is instrumental and 11 are for karaoke in MP3 format, plus a videoclip of the title “Des pli”.
Previously, Dolchamar published the albums Lingvo intermonda (VKKD27) and Rebela sono (VKKD75). The group also participated in Elektronika kompilo (VKKD53).
